The Celtic cross is a form of Christian cross featuring a nimbus or ring that emerged in Ireland, France and Great Britain in the Early Middle Ages. A type of ringed cross, it became widespread through its use in the stone high crosses erected across the islands, especially in regions evangelized by Irish missionaries, … See more Ringed crosses similar to older Continental forms appeared in Ireland and Scotland in incised stone slab artwork and artifacts like the Ardagh chalice. WebMeaning of the Presbyterian Church (U.S.A.) Seal The seal of the Presbyterian Church (U.S.A.) was designed by Malcolm Grear and Associates and is a symbolic statement of the church’s heritage, identity, and mission in contemporary form. The basic symbols in the seal are the cross, Scripture, the dove, and flames. Looking more closely at some […]
